Scammer Uses AI To Steal $240,000
The IRS has issued a warning regarding a surge in scams utilizing artificial intelligence. One victim, Kyle Holder, lost more than $240,000 in life savings to fraudulent actors. The incident highlights the increasing sophistication of AI-driven financial fraud. Authorities are urging public caution following the loss. Fraudsters utilized artificial intelligence to create a female persona tailored to the victim's specific interests to build rapport. The scam involved convincing the victim to deposit funds into fraudulent crypto accounts. IRS investigator Harry Chavis noted that AI tools now allow scammers to write highly specific scripts for individual victims.
